## Local setup: tax-rate cache

The Tallygrove checkout service keeps a local cache of tax rates so we don't hammer the rates API on every cart update. For local dev you'll want to warm it once with `make seed-rates` — takes about a minute. The seeder pulls from the shared dev rates database, so make sure you're on the office VPN first. Point the seeder at the dev database using the connection string below.

database URL for hawip-kagap: redis://rusok_svc:bMCaqek7MRWIOJ@db-8501.zarqeltech.corp:5432/sileth

CI note — Gatelark internal gateway. Heads up: the rate-limit tests fail intermittently because the token bucket is seeded from wall-clock time, so parallel CI runs occasionally share a window and trip the 429 assertions. It's a test artifact, not a bypass — the limiter itself holds in staging. We're moving to injected clocks next sprint. For audit purposes, the run that exhibited the overlap is identified by the trace token below.

pipeline stamp: htk31_3c6b63a1fd55b8745625d3b6ce9c5fc

Subject: Stale-cache postmortem — required reading

Hi, welcome to the Pinewharf on-call rotation. Before your first shift, please read the postmortem for the October stale-cache incident carefully. It explains how evicted entries were resurrected by a replay lag in the Drossel sync worker, why customers saw week-old balances, and the verification steps we now run after every cache flush. Questions go to the platform channel. The full document is on the internal page linked below.

runbook for yadup-fahif: https://jira.qorvelcorp.internal/spaces/spaces/spaces/b46212397071

Title: Solver credentials expired — Grademark timetable service down

The Chronoslate solver rejected all runs this morning; the service credential lapsed after the 90-day window. New team members: rotation is manual until the Keyloft job is fixed, so note the renewal date in the team calendar. A fresh key has been issued and should be pasted directly below this line.

gateway credential: zpat7_wu4aBVX